Getting Started to Utilizing WhatsApp Web
Want to communicate with your friends and family from your desktop? WhatsApp Web offers read more a wonderful solution! This simple walkthrough will demonstrate how to get started. Firstly, open your preferred browser like Chrome, Firefox, or Safari. Then, navigate to web.whatsapp.com. You’ll see a QR image on the page. Next, launch WhatsApp on your smartphone and tap the three dots (menu) button to find “Connected Devices.” Select that, and then choose "Scan QR Code.” Point your device’s camera at the QR scan on your desktop. Within seconds, your WhatsApp messages and chats will appear on your screen! You can now send messages, phone calls and send photos directly from your computer. Keep in mind that your phone needs to remain active to the internet for WhatsApp Web to function properly.

Resolving WhatsApp.com Issues
Experiencing trouble with WhatsApp Web? You're definitely in good company! Many users occasionally face issues when using this handy feature. Common sources include browser temporary files buildup, outdated versions, or connection difficulties. First, try a simple refresh – this often addresses minor glitches. If that fails, delete your browser data – be mindful that this will log you out of other websites as well. Another typical solution is ensuring your browser is up-to-date. Finally, confirm your internet link; a spotty signal can severely influence WhatsApp.com's operation. If all else doesn't work, consider using a different browser or setting up again WhatsApp.com from scratch.
